This school year, youth vaping is as big an issue as ever, especially given growing mental health challenges among youth. Behind the bright colors and sweet flavors of e-cigarettes are harmful chemicals and nicotine addiction. Join us to learn the essentials for helping kids avoid or quit vaping. Our virtual presentation Dangers of Vaping: What Parents Need to Know in 2024 will be held on Tuesday, March 12 at 6:00pm Eastern Time. At the end of this presentation, participants will be able to:
· Understand and recognize tobacco industry tactics targeting youth
· Explain the dangers of nicotine e-cigarettes/vapes, non-nicotine vapes, and other new tobacco products
· Know the steps to protect youth and how to advise others to get involved
· Take action in their own communities

Drake Anamoose Cyber Madness Students moving on to state competition!!
Drake Anamoose High School had 2 teams compete for the 3-day virtual High School Cyber Madness competition, Code Making Monkey's (Rachel Held, Zach Volson, McKenna Melaas, Kaidence Hase, and Kyle Volson) and Kale Kingdom (Josie Ehrman, Jade Uhlich, Alex Lakoduk, Evelyn Isaak, and Kaitlyn Lakoduk). 26 teams competed from across the state with the top 20 moving on to the in-person finals February 15-16th at Bismark State College. Code Making Monkey's finished 7th and Kale Kingdom finished 8th. Great Job to all of our students that participated in Cyber Madness. Congratulations and Good Luck at State!!
